Course Overview
- This comprehensive Pharmacovigilance Course meticulously explores drug safety monitoring throughout a product’s lifecycle. It provides a foundational understanding of how pharmaceuticals are continuously evaluated for adverse effects, safeguarding patient well-being from clinical trials to post-market surveillance.
- Delve into the dynamic landscape of drug safety, covering systematic processes for collecting, assessing, and communicating vital safety information. The program frames pharmacovigilance as a proactive discipline, crucial for informed decision-making and continuous improvement in pharmaceutical development.
- Gain insights into the historical evolution and current global trends shaping pharmacovigilance. Emphasis is placed on ethical responsibilities and the intricate roles of diverse stakeholders in upholding drug safety standards, preparing learners for evolving industry challenges.

Skills Covered / Tools Used
- Develop proficiency in individual case safety report (ICSR) processing, including medical terminology application and data entry into safety databases. Master narrative writing for adverse events and gain familiarity with medical coding standards like MedDRA.
- Acquire competencies in robust causality assessment and aggregate safety data analysis to identify trends and potential new safety signals. Understand key performance indicators (KPIs) for PV operations and contribute to regulatory documents.
- Learn to develop and implement proactive risk management plans, including risk minimization strategies. Enhance safety communication skills for diverse audiences. Explore conceptual frameworks for advanced data analytics and reporting platforms in pharmacovigilance.
